Prav Patel, a resilient runner who battled severe malaria, HLH, and COVID-19, shares his incredible recovery journey. He reveals how his running fitness played a crucial role in surviving a 36-day hospital stay and the importance of exercise in his healing process. Prav discusses transitioning from casual running to tackling marathons, fueled by a newfound sense of community and inspiration. With gratitude for the medical staff, he now passionately raises funds for the hospital that saved his life, showcasing the transformative power of running.

ANECDOTE

Paramedics Arrive

  • Prav initially dismissed his symptoms as "man flu" and planned to wait for a doctor's appointment.
  • His girlfriend, concerned by his worsening delirium, called paramedics without his knowledge.
ANECDOTE

Ignoring Symptoms

  • Prav returned from Mozambique, went straight to work, and dismissed his increasing illness.
  • He attributed his symptoms to a long flight, office environment, and general seasonal illness.
ANECDOTE

Diagnosis Disbelief

  • Even in the ambulance, Prav downplayed the situation, not wanting to "waste the hospital's time."
  • He laughed when diagnosed with malaria, finding it surreal given his minimal mosquito bites.
